Full Job Description
You will be responsible for managing multiple concurrent programs and projects focused on delivering the best in-building wireless solutions for our customers in Upstate New York. In this role, you will manage relationships with internal and external stakeholders—including vendors, contractors, and cross-functional teams like Transport, Network Assurance, and RF. Your scope encompasses project governance, financial tracking and analysis, deployment orchestration, implementation, and continuous process/methodology improvement. • End-to-End Program Oversight: Managing the overall installation lifecycle of inbuilding wireless solutions (ie, DAS and DRAN) programs, including equipment ordering, RF engineering alignment, Real Estate requirements, infrastructure readiness, construction, installation, activation, and transition to ongoing support. • Vendor & Contractor Management: Managing third-party contractors and vendors, ensuring strict compliance with company guidelines, industry regulations, and equipment/service invoicing workflows. • Project Delivery & Governance: Planning and executing program deliverables within budget, schedule, and quality standards. Tracking high-visibility project progress, identifying risks, and implementing mitigation strategies. • Technical & Field Quality Assurance: Reviewing and approving engineering designs to ensure they meet technical and performance specifications. Conducting site inspections and audits to verify adherence to construction standards. • Reporting & Communication: Providing regular updates to stakeholders, documenting project progress, issues, and resolutions clearly.
